Call the finance company and ask for a settlement figure. This is the amount of cash you will need to give them to clear the finance. You'll either be able to sell the car for more this and pocket the different or if you can't get this price, put something to it yourself.

You will also be entitled to a discount for early settlement as there's interest compounded in to the deal that you'll not be paying - ie. the portion after you've sold the car.

In the event that the car isn't worth what is owing on it, you may also be entitled to return the car back to the finance company with no penalty assuming you've paid over half what you borrowed.
